minutely
英 [maɪˈnjuːtli]
美 [maɪˈnuːtli]
adv. 仔细地;详细地; 微小地;很少地
BNC.19978 / COCA.24836
柯林斯词典
- ADV-GRADED 仔细地;详细地
You useminutelyto indicate that something is done in great detail.- The metal is then minutely examined to ensure there are no cracks...
然后仔细检查了这块金属,以确保没有裂缝。 - They follow minutely the news from abroad on Cable News Network.
他们密切追踪有线电视新闻网上的国外新闻。
- The metal is then minutely examined to ensure there are no cracks...
- ADV-GRADED 微小地;很少地
You useminutelyto indicate that the size or extent of something is very small.- The benefit of an x-ray far outweighs the minutely increased risk of cancer.
X光的好处远远大于其在很小程度上增加的罹患癌症的风险。
- The benefit of an x-ray far outweighs the minutely increased risk of cancer.
